Abstract

The utility model discloses an induction type pet water dispenser which is provided with a bottom basin, an upper cover, a water collecting platform and a filtering component; a water storage space is formed inside the bottom basin, and the bottom basin is also provided with a base, a bottom cover, a wireless induction water pump and a water outlet pipe; the base is matched below the bottom basin, the bottom cover is positioned at the inner side of the base, and the bottom cover is provided with an elastic bending part; the outer side of the elastic bending part is connected with an infrared sensor, and the base is provided with an exposed hole corresponding to the infrared sensor; the bottom cover is also provided with a wireless power supply transmitting assembly, the wireless induction water pump is arranged in the water storage space and is provided with a wireless power supply receiving assembly, and the wireless power supply receiving assembly is positioned above the wireless power supply transmitting assembly; the water outlet pipe is communicated with a water outlet of the wireless induction water pump and is provided with a water outlet hole facing the water receiving boss. This technical scheme can carry out induction type when the pet is close to and supply water, has not only practiced thrift the electric energy, has still increased the life of water pump.

Technical Field
The utility model relates to a water dispenser, in particular to an induction type pet water dispenser.
Background
Along with the improvement of the physical living standard of people, many people like to raise pets, and the pets bring joys to people, particularly, the pets need to walk every day when living in cities, so that the situation that people and animals are harmonious is reflected. In the process of home keeping of the pet, the owner cannot accompany the pet for 24 hours all day long, and particularly during the outgoing period, the pet needs to be kept at home separately, and a sufficient water source needs to be reserved for the pet so that the pet can drink water at any time.
The applicant develops a pet drinking device before, which can timely and fully discharge air in a nozzle space, avoid noise generated when water flows out and stabilize the water flow; the splash can be completely avoided, and the pet drinking water is well experienced; meanwhile, the return water can be filtered, and the cleanness degree of drinking water is guaranteed.
However, the previous scheme can only realize continuous circulating water supply, and the working mode all day long causes the waste of electric energy and reduces the service life of the water pump. Therefore, the applicant carries out further research and development again on the basis of the previous application so as to solve the problems of resource waste caused by all-weather water supply and the service life of the water pump.

Referring to fig. 1, 2 and 3, an embodiment of the utility model provides an induction type pet drinking machine, which comprises a bottom basin 1, an upper cover 2, a water collecting platform 3 and a filtering component 4; a water storage space 5 is formed inside the bottom basin 1, the upper cover 2 is connected to the upper end of the bottom basin 1, at least one water guide hole 6 is formed in the inner side of the upper cover 2, and the water guide hole 6 is communicated with the water collection platform 3; a water receiving boss 7 is formed in the central area of the water collecting platform 3; the filtering component 4 is positioned in the water storage space 5, the filtering component 4 is connected below the water collecting platform 3, and the water collecting platform 3 is communicated with the water storage space 5 through the water guide hole 6 and the filtering component 4; the water heater also comprises a base 8, a bottom cover 9, a wireless induction water pump 10 and a water outlet pipe 11;
the base 8 is matched below the bottom basin 1, the bottom cover 9 is positioned at the inner side of the base 8, and the bottom cover 9 is provided with an elastic bending part 12; the outer side of the elastic bending part 12 is connected with an infrared inductor 13, and a position of the base 8 corresponding to the infrared inductor 13 is provided with an exposed hole 14;
the bottom cover 9 is further provided with a wireless power supply transmitting assembly 15, the wireless induction water pump 10 is arranged inside the water storage space 5, the wireless induction water pump 10 is provided with a wireless power supply receiving assembly 16, and the wireless power supply receiving assembly 16 is located above the wireless power supply transmitting assembly 15; the water outlet pipe 11 is communicated with a water outlet of the wireless induction water pump 10, and the water outlet pipe 11 is provided with a water outlet hole 17 facing the water receiving boss 7.
In this embodiment, two sets of elastic bending portions 12 are provided, and the two sets of elastic bending portions 12 are symmetrically distributed on the bottom cover 9; each group of elastic bending parts 12 is provided with a group of infrared sensors 13, and the infrared sensors 13 are used for sensing pets close to the water dispenser.
Specifically, infrared inductor 13 is conveniently installed to the design of elastic bending portion 12, and conveniently takes out infrared inductor 13 from base 8. The two groups of elastic bending parts 12 are matched with the two groups of infrared sensors 13, so that the induction range of the induction type pet water dispenser is enlarged.
In this embodiment, the end of the elastic bending portion 12 is provided with a handle bar 19, and a handle gap 20 is formed between the handle bar 19 and the inner wall of the base 8.
Specifically, the finger can be extended into the buckle gap 20, so that the buckle strip 19 can be conveniently pressed, the elastic bending part 12 is deformed, and the infrared sensor 13 can be conveniently installed and taken out.
Referring to fig. 4 and 5, in the embodiment, the bottom cover further includes a microcontroller 18 integrated inside the bottom cover 9, the infrared sensor 13 is electrically connected to the microcontroller 18, the wireless power supply emission assembly 15 is electrically connected to the microcontroller 18, and the wireless power supply emission assembly 15 is used for performing wireless power supply emission according to an induction signal of the infrared sensor 13;
the wireless power receiving assembly 16 is used for supplying power to the wireless induction water pump 10.
Specifically, the wireless induction water pump 10 itself belongs to the prior art, and the power supply of the wireless induction water pump 10 can be realized through the wireless power supply transmitting assembly 15 and the wireless power supply receiving assembly 16. The wireless induction water pump 10 is immersed in the water body of the water storage space 5, after the microcontroller 18 detects that a pet approaches the water dispenser through the external infrared sensor 13, the circuit of the wireless power supply transmitting component 15 is turned on, the wireless induction water pump 10 obtains electric energy through the wireless power supply receiving component 16 and continuously works for a preset time such as one minute, if the pet is detected to move within one minute again, the time is counted again for one minute, and the wireless induction water pump 10 is turned off after the pet is not detected to move within one minute.
Specifically, the wireless power supply of the wireless induction water pump 10 can be realized through the forms of electromagnetic induction, magnetic field resonance, radio waves and the like in the power supply mode of the wireless power supply transmitting assembly 15 and the wireless power supply receiving assembly 16, so that the water and electricity separation of the operating environment of the wireless induction water pump 10 is realized. As disclosed in the prior art CN111997909A, those skilled in the art know the implementation manner of the wireless induction water pump 10.
In this embodiment, the lower end of the side portion of the bottom basin 1 is provided with a positioning groove 21, the upper end of the side portion of the base 8 is provided with a positioning boss 22, and the positioning boss 22 is buckled into the positioning groove 21. Specifically, the positioning groove 21 may also be disposed on the base 8, the positioning boss 22 is disposed on the bottom basin 1, and the bottom basin 1 and the base 8 are fixed by the positioning boss 22 and the positioning groove 21.
In this embodiment, the lower end of the water outlet pipe 11 is provided with a adapter 23, and the adapter 23 is communicated with the water outlet of the wireless induction water pump 10 through an adapter pipe 24; the upper cover 2 is also provided with a fixed notch 25, and the lower end of the water outlet pipe 11 is inserted into the fixed notch 25.
Specifically, because wireless induction pump 10 sinks in the water in retaining space 5, outlet pipe 11 is gone into with rivers through the delivery port pump to wireless induction pump 10 work, then falls into water receiving boss 7 through apopore 17, and rivers can supply the pet to drink. In addition, the stability of the water outlet pipe 11 is increased through the fixing notch 25 of the upper cover 2.
In this embodiment, the filter assembly 4 includes a filter cartridge 26, a filter cotton 27, and an activated carbon bag 28; the upper end of the filter box 26 is provided with an upper through hole 29, the lower end of the filter box 26 is provided with a lower through hole 30, and the filter cotton 27 and the activated carbon bag 28 are filled in the filter box 26; the filter cotton 27 is provided with two layers, and the activated carbon bag 28 is arranged between the two layers of filter cotton 27.
Specifically, the backwater falling into the water receiving boss 7 from the water outlet hole 17 is converged into the water collecting platform 3, and the water flow on the water collecting platform 3 is filtered by the filter assembly 4 from the water guide hole 6 and then flows back to the water storage space 5 of the bottom basin 1. The filtering effect of the return water is ensured by adopting a combined filtering form of the filter cotton 27 and the activated carbon bag 28.
